CERRO GORDO – Senior Sidnee Walters and sophomore Whitney McLean combined for 22 service points Thursday night to lead West Bladen to a 3-0 Three Rivers Conference volleyball victory over West Columbus by set scores of 25-12, 25-20 and 25-8.

Walters drilled in 12 service points that included 4 aces, and McLean hammered in 10 service points that included 2 aces. Sophomore Lydia Villagomez knocked in 6 service points that included an ace.

Seniors Ashlyn Cox and Amelia Brisson fired in 6 service points each, both of them had one ace for the winners. Senior Shelby Pharr blasted in 3 aces and 2 other service points. Sophomore Makayla Wright tallied 3 service points that included an ace, and sophomore Emily Young added an ace and another service point.

A pair of McLean service points propelled the Lady Knights to an early 8-2 lead in the opening set. Pharr reeled off 5 service points to grow the lead to 14-4, and Walters smacked in 5 more service points as the lead grew to 20-10, before Brisson served out the set.

West Columbus grabbed an early lead in the 2nd set, but Wright rallied West Bladen to within 12-11 with a trio of service points. Villagomez vaulted the Lady Knights in front 18-13 with 6 straight service points. A trio of Pharr service points kept the visitors on top 24-20, and a side-out ended the set.

The Lady Knights rolled through the final set as Cox delivered 4 service points, and Brisson and McLean followed with 3 service points each. Walters served out the set with 7 consecutive service points.

West Bladen improved to 3-2 in the TRC and 5-3 overall.
